Man City is planning to offer Erling Haaland a £600,000 a week contract out of concern that he might be enticed away by Saudi clubs or Real Madrid.

To stave off prospective interest from Real Madrid and Saudi Arabia, Manchester City is prepared to extend the contract of their productive striker.

The Daily Star says that Haaland is expected to be offered a salary in the neighborhood of £600,000 per week. Haaland is coming off a hat-trick in Saturday’s victory over Fulham. It is obvious that the English champions will do whatever it takes to keep the striker.

This summer, Saudi Arabian clubs exercised their financial muscles, attracting a number of high-profile players away from the Premier League. Real Madrid is searching for a replacement for Karim Benzema after the Frenchman himself left for Saudi Arabia. Even though Jude Bellingham had a strong start, Los Blancos will undoubtedly be monitoring Haaland’s condition.

In the event that City’s ambitions materialize, the 23-year-old might be in line for yet another hefty windfall. Haaland is currently on international service and is expected to participate in Norway’s upcoming matches against Jordan and Georgia.
